Metallic zinc, and that is brittle if impure, was isolated in India by 1300 AD. The initial description of a procedure for isolating antimony is while in the 1540 book De la pirotechnia by Vannoccio Biringuccio. Bismuth was described by Agricola in De Natura Fossilium (c. 1546); it had been confused in early periods with tin and guide as a consequence of its resemblance to those features.

Metallurgists on the nineteenth century ended up unable to make The mix of minimal carbon and superior chromium found in most modern stainless steels, plus the high-chromium alloys they could develop were too brittle for being practical. It was not right up until 1912 which the industrialisation of chrome steel alloys occurred in England, Germany, and America. The final stable metallic factors

In a MAX phase alloy, M can be an early changeover metal, A is surely an A gaggle element (largely group IIIA and IVA, or groups 13 and fourteen), and X is possibly carbon or nitrogen. Illustrations are Hf2SnC and Ti4AlN3. This kind of alloys have several of the greatest Attributes of metals and ceramics. These Attributes include higher electrical and thermal conductivity, thermal shock resistance, injury tolerance, machinability, higher elastic stiffness, and lower thermal expansion coefficients.[forty three] They can be polished to a metallic luster because of their excellent electrical conductivities. Throughout mechanical testing, it's been observed that polycrystalline Ti3SiC2 cylinders might be regularly compressed at space temperature, approximately stresses of 1 GPa, and totally Get well upon the removing of the load.
